> This patch fixes this GCC warning.
> 
> program-tester.c: In function ‘parse_name’:
> program-tester.c:1131:2: warning: passing argument 4 of ‘regexec’ from 
> incompatible pointer type [enabled by default]
>   if (!regexec(&regex, input, 1, &pmatch, 0)) {
>   ^
> program-tester.c:33:0:
> /usr/include/regex.h:578:12: note: expected ‘struct regmatch_t * 
> __restrict__’ but argument is of type ‘struct regmatch_t (*)[1]’
>  extern int regexec (const regex_t *__restrict __preg,
>             ^
